
Gamers are deeply divided on strategies for tackling dragon bosses in gaming. A recent discussion ignited after one player shared their experience defeating a notorious white dragon in Caleid. The battle led to a lively debate on cheesing tactics, raising questions about gameplay enjoyment versus challenge.
In the original post, a player shared their frustrations about gank fights, specifically due to the small dragons surrounding the boss. They discovered that attacking from behind made the encounter easier but felt โunderwhelmed,โ especially after soloing a tough character like Radhan at level 68.
Recent comments on gaming forums reveal an evolving sentiment:
Some players have suggested that if one feels guilty about cheesing, they shouldn't stress about it. One commenter noted, "If you feel guilty cheesing then donโt ๐คทโโ๏ธ."
Others echoed support for cheesing, stating, "To be fair, that boss isnโt very exciting. Play how you want to!"
A significant point made was about efficiently dealing with the smaller dragons, with many stating that they can be defeated with ease if drawn out individually.
"You only have to worry about melee attacks from them." - Forum Commenter
